Delve into the profound musings of the late 19th-century poet William Watson with "The Poems of William Watson." This collection encapsulates Watson's contemplations on nature and the human experience through vivid imagery and emotional resonance. With themes ranging from love to the passage of time, Watson's verses offer a poignant glimpse into the complexities of existence.
